The Regional Sales
Consultant provides advanced education, case consultation, training, and onboarding on life products. The incumbent works virtually with brokers and supports the Senior Regional Sales Consultant to achieve life sales goals.
The Regional Sales
Consultant communicates (via virtually) with brokers to help implement solutions and refers cases to the Senior Regional Sales Consultant if face-to-face client contact is required. Provide sales support and case consultation on specific cases to brokers virtually Facilitate and provide subject matter expertise for brokers training sessions on basic as well as advanced topics, along with distribution teams Collaborate and serve as a SME in supporting life insurance needs analysis, focusing on the client's specific objectives. Support and lead broker training and on boarding training understand supported life insurance products.
Work with Marketing to build and create quarterly sales themes used to promote sales and sales concepts through virtual sessions You remain focused and optimistic in the pursuit of a goal, despite barriers, until the objective is achieved and allocate time and resources to effectively manage the sales portfolio. You successfully build plans focused on expanding market penetration and apply an creative mindset to improve operational efficiencies, with a client centric lens. You have 3-5 years of experience in Financial Planning (Life Insurance) You have a proven sales track record and strength in life sales practices and processes.
You have a strong personal persuasion, negotiation, presentation, communication and problem-solving skills. Training and development opportunities to grow your career. Flexible work options and paid time off to support your personal and family needs.
